K1EL Systems LLC. WKUSB, with a WinKeyer IC, is K1EL's original CW interface for the PC. It provides a convenient way to connect your PC to an amateur radio transceiver and send Morse both under computer control and by iambic paddle. Morse keying that is generated by a PC based application is prone to timing problems that are a result of the ...

K1EL WKmini Cable Information. Three cables connect to WKmini: Paddle Cable: 1/8" (3.5mm) stereo type. USB: Type A to Mini type B. Keying Cable: 1/8" to radio keying plug. A paddle cable is probably already attached to your iambic paddle. If it is a 1/4" style you will need a 1/4" to 1/8" adapter in order to plug it into WKmini.

K1EL Systems - CW Contest Keyers for Amateur Radio. The K44 is the Swiss Army knife of CW keyers. A CW keyboard interface, CW reader, iambic paddle keyer, backlit LCD display, and optically isolated keying outputs are all presented in one compact box. In addition, the K44 will operate many different modes including QRSS, HSCW, and conventional ...

K1EL Systems - CW Contest Keyers for Amateur Radio WinKeyer1 was the first generation WK IC and was introduced over 15 years ago. It is in a small 8 pin package and first was implemented in the Winkeyer1 serial kit. Several OEMs use the WK1 I.C. and that is what attracted Contest and Logging applications to write interfaces to WinKeyer.

  • How long does k1el BCON take to send?

    /B12K1EL BCON Again K1EL BCON will be repeated every 12 seconds, but now the time between beacons will be exactly 12 seconds. In the previous example, the time between beacons would be 12 seconds plus the time it takes to send the message.
